Output 4511a26b228e43a07db6ee72eab75791ea0a90b0f76c12428c73e19e1ed1c146:1

value
9000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ff364610e5c830f4332cadf1ec102ede999d625 OP_EQUAL
address
3EpA89yMKi1gWzTL5CSCngh3gZYEBxwg6J
transaction
4511a26b228e43a07db6ee72eab75791ea0a90b0f76c12428c73e19e1ed1c146
confirmations
308198
spent
true